Transaction 8b71abe1d04e1540f8266efa984d97f4f82db397273948ed7123bf0a7a553e36
1 Input
1 Output
-
8b71abe1d04e1540f8266efa984d97f4f82db397273948ed7123bf0a7a553e36:0
- value
- 138869
- script pubkey
- OP_0 OP_PUSHBYTES_20 24893bd77afbbf8e2a176ea2b26f77136708859f
- address
- bc1qyjynh4m6lwlcu2shd63tymmhzdns3pvlzfqezt